Samoyed can recognize new owner. Samoyed is a kind of affectionate dog with high IQ. Generally speaking, if the new owner treats the Samoyed well, he will become familiar with the owner's taste in about three months, start to recognize the owner, and gradually cultivate with the owner. After recognizing the owner, the Samoyed will be very dependent on the owner, like to play with the owner, and often accompany the owner.
Performance of Samoyed recognizing its owner:
1. When the owner calls his name, he will run to the owner’s side immediately and obey the owner’s instructions. .
2. Like to stay by the owner’s side and are very dependent on the owner. Whenever the owner comes home from get off work, he will be the first to greet the owner. After the owner leaves, he will be reluctant to say goodbye to the owner.
3. When the owner feels depressed or sad, he will stay with the owner and feel the owner's emotions.
4. If it feels scared, it will actively seek shelter from its owner. If it feels hungry, it will act coquettishly and beg for food.
